My initial purpose was to limit the weekly usage, because 1h a day makes already 7h a week, but 1h is not enough to watch a 1,5h movie for example.
So it would be great to limit also the weekly max usage.
I don't know if you still maintain this, or if you are interested to do so; I could give it a go but I am not a programmer so it will probably take me 2-3 months to get it to work, while you knowing it well already can maybe do it quite simply.
The way I was thinking to do it is:
in the schedule, last line is weekdays, weekends, and add to that weekly_total.
in the time folder, have the user-daily.ttl and create a user-weekly.ttl
in the kidtimer program, add a test for the weekly limit, and reset it on sunday at midnight.
